Output 4069344679bdd0efe457417c6fcb54921e9e68d4d2c31f190eb2cf69faf71563:1

value
168100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e9706325242e1c063127273f78ebd918d6d4ff8 OP_EQUAL
address
3Egxo8TdJqJUjQZU6oMByEsPoKAP1Z142q
transaction
4069344679bdd0efe457417c6fcb54921e9e68d4d2c31f190eb2cf69faf71563
spent
true